What to expect from Cyber Monday PS5 deals in 2025
The big question on everyone's minds is whether the PS5 itself will see any discounts over Cyber Monday this year. That's because the latest wave of PS5 price hikes in the US has made discounts a bit more complicated. Starting August 21, the disc-edition PS5 Slim now has an $549.99 MSRP in the US (originally $500), and the digital version is now $499.99 (originally $449.99). This means that any console or bundle discounts need to be over $50 at least to be worthwhile, as otherwise you'll be getting a PS5 for its original price, which isn't enough to make a fuss about.
Typically, Cyber Monday hasn't been too exciting for console savings anyway, so it's not a huge deal in that regard. However, it's still worth taking on board if you were expecting to see the console get even cheaper as they're approaching their fifth-year anniversary. We will likely see more stability in cheap PS5 games and savings on the best PS5 accessories. 2024 saw some great discounts during the Black Friday sales, which continued over Cyber Monday. These included record-low price drops on titles like Metaphor: ReFantazio, Dragon Ball Sparking Zero, and even Astro Bot.
This December, there will be plenty of 2025 releases that will be ideal for seeing record lows, including Death Stranding 2 On the Beach, Silent Hill f, and even Ghost of Yotei, which will be over a month old by the time the Cyber Monday deals roll around. When it comes to physical PS5 games, you're gonna see the biggest discounts with the oldest games, so Cyber Monday will be ideal for grabbing any 2024 releases you missed out on during last year's sales.

When will Cyber Monday PS5 deals deals start?
Cyber Monday PS5 deals typically kick off on the first Monday following Black Friday, meaning they will start on December 1 in 2025.
